Certainly! Here are some Arabic words related to family and relationships: أب (Ab) - Father أم (Umm) - Mother والد (Walid) - Parent والدة (Walida) - Parent (Mother) ابن (Ibn) - Son ابنة (Ibna) - Daughter أخ (Akhu) - Brother أخت (Ukht) - Sister عائلة (Aa'ila) - Family زوج (Zawj) - Husband زوجة (Zawja) - Wife جد (Jadd) - Grandfather جدة (Jadda) - Grandmother عم (Am) - Uncle عمة (Amma) - Aunt ابن العم (Ibn Al-Am) - Cousin (male) ابنة العم (Ibna Al-Am) - Cousin (female) خال (Khal) - Maternal Uncle خالة (Khala) - Maternal Aunt حفيد (Hafeed) - Grandson حفيدة (Hafeeda) - Granddaughter خطيب (Khateeb) - Fiancé خطيبة (Khateeba) - Fiancée زواج (Zawaj) - Marriage حب (Hubb) - Love These words are commonly used in Arabic to refer to various family members and relationships. read less
